Preeclampsia is a specific disease during pregnancy, is characterized by hypertension proteinuria and other systemic disorders,is one of the main reasons of leading to maternal and perinatal disease and mortality, seriously threatens maternal and child health.So far,there are a variety of theories about the causes and pathogenesis of preeclampsia,but these theories are not fully clarified. Recently, most of the research at home and abroad is focused on preeclampsia - eclampsia etiology and pathogenesis. overseas scholars think that preeclampsia (PE Preeclampsia) development can be summarized into two stages: the formation of the placenta and placental oxidative stress in non-performing . The process of oxidative stress in the placenta can release a range of placental factor, which causing endothelial cell damage and inflammatory response system, eventually led to a series of clinical preeclampsia symptoms and signs. The preeclampsia - eclampsia basic pathology is Vascular endothelial cell damage and inflammatory response system caused systemic small artery spasm . Some scholars even believe that pregnancy induced hypertension itself is the result of excessive maternal inflammatory response. PAR-2 is a member of the PARs family, since it may be involved in the development of many diseases, in recent years, more and more people pay attention on it. PAR-2 is the first time in1994, found in the mouse DNA sequence of a G protein-coupled receptorgene sequence,as protease activated receptors. Research has shown that PAR-2 is widespread in the cardiovascular tissues and organs rich in blood vessels. The amino terminal of the PAR-2 can be hydrolysis by serine proteases, thrombin and trypsin ,the new terminal can bind and activate receptor itself , Start the intracellular signal transduction to take participate in various physiological and pathophysiological processes of the tissues and organs. including inflammation, oxidative stress,angiogenesis,pain ,repair and so on.Therefore,the study of the expression of PAR-2 in placenta between in normal pregnancy and preeclampsia will help to understand and clarify the function of this receptor in the body's pathophysiological response .Meanwhile it will provides a new way of thinking on diagnosis and treatment.This study discusses the function and clinical significance of PAR-2 in preeclampsia pathogenesis through detecting the expression condition of PAR-2 in placentas of normal pregnant women and preeclampsia patients.The experiment collects preeclampsia patients(30 mild patients and 30 severepatients)and normal pregnant women(30 cases)from the Second Hospital of Jilin University,and adopts immunohistochemistry to detect the expression condition of PAR-2 in placenta tissues.Experimental data apply statistical software SPSS13.0 for statistical analysis.Among the groups compared with single analysis of variance (One-wayANOVA) ,and correlation analysis adopts Pearson correlation test.Experimental results show that: Both cell membrane and cytoplasmic of the placental trophoblast cells have the expression of brown-yellow staining granules, corresponding nucleus are blue. the average gray value of PAR-2 in the normal pregnant group are: 172.85±2.66, The average gray value of PAR-2 in the mild preeclampsia group are: 148.54±2.51,and the average gray value of PAR-2 in the severe preeclampsia group are: 131.14±2.95.The gray value expression of PAR-2 in preeclampsia group is significantly lower than that in the normal,that it to say ,the expression of PAR-2 in preeclampsia group is significantly higher than that in the normal(The gray value greater the positive weaker ;the gray value smaller the positive stronger). The difference is statistically significant (P<0.05); the expression in severe preeclampsia group is significantly higher than that in the mild preeclampsia group,and the difference is statistically significant(P<0.05).The expression of PAR-2 in placental tissues of normal pregnant women, mild preeclampsia patients and severe preeclampsia patients is gradually increased.In summary, the following conclusions can be obtained:PAR-2 in placental tissue of normal pregnant women show low or negative expression, which may be related to PAR-2 in the bodies is widely exists.The PAR-2 show high level expression in placenta tissues of preeclampsia patients and may be related with the pathogenesis of preeclampsia;the expression in placenta tissues of severe preeclampsia patients is significantly higher than that in patients with mild preeclampsia. indicating that it may have negative correlation with the severity. In-depth understanding of PAR-2 expression and significance in the placenta is essential value to the etiology and mechanism of the hypertensive disorders in pregnancy , at the same time, it will provides a new way of thinking for diagnosis and treatment of preeclampsia.
